STEP 2C – PERMANENT HARD WIRING
ItispossibletohardwiretheDCchargingleadstothebatteryforpermanentinstallations.
TheDCleadsarepre-wiredwithcablelugstomakethisprocesseasier.
Itisrecommendedtofitacircuitbreakerorinlinefusewiththefollowingratings.(Seebelow)
IC2500&IC2500W=30Amp
IC3500=50Amp
IC5000=100Amp
IC800-24=12Amp
Connection:
1. UnscrewandremovethebatteryclipsfromtheDCleadsusinga4mmallenkey.
Note:Thesebatterychargersincludesensorwiresthatrunparalleltoboththe
positiveandthenegativeDCleads.Thisallowsforaccuratevoltagemeasurements
tobetakendirectlyfromthebattery.ItisstronglyrecommendednottocuttheDC
leadsduringinstallation.HoweveriftheDCleadsarecut,ensurethatthesensor
wiresareincludedinbothpositiveandnegativeconnections.
2. ConnectacircuitbreakerorinlinefusetotheREDPositive(+)lead(includesensor
wireifDCleadhasbeencut).
3. Connectashortcabletotheotherendofthecircuitbreakerorinlinefuse&connect
tothePositive(+)batterypost.
4. ConnectthecablelugfittedtotheBLACKleadtotheNegative(-)batterypost
(includesensorwireifDCleadhasbeencut).
5. Fitthecorrectlyratedfuse(inlinefuseapplicationsonly).
IfthechargerisusedinaPermanent/HardWiredapplicationandthevehiclewillnotbe
usedforsometime,itisbesttoleavethechargerconnectedtomainspower(turned‘On’)
so that it can maintain the battery fully charged.
Ensureanymodificationtothe240Vmainsleadiscarriedoutbyaqualifiedperson
andthatconnectiontosupplymainsisinaccordancewithNationalwiringrules.
